Output f0d84ddbdace26a712f86a30d138e8d64d6e13a1d1e0d22e4b2bbeab03685672:0

value
1227587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59c8f170486f9382927a1cd5b31cf86abed2b87a OP_EQUAL
address
39sknPY7BizVkcqZDZqq6WpcY6t5W6ucXD
transaction
f0d84ddbdace26a712f86a30d138e8d64d6e13a1d1e0d22e4b2bbeab03685672
spent
true